French Police Arrest Suspects In EUR1.5 Million Crypto Rip Deal Case

French police arrested a mother and son accused of stealing EUR1.5 million in crypto during a fake luxury-villa sale, after investigators alleged hidden cameras were used to capture wallet credentials. The case highlights growing European enforcement focus on crypto-enabled social engineering and high-value fraud.

NoOnes Begins Shutdown After Sanctions Risks Cut Off Partners

P2P trading platform NoOnes began a wind-down after unresolved sanctions issues caused it to lose key partners and led blockchain monitoring providers to flag related transactions as high risk. The case shows how sanctions labels can quickly propagate through payments, monitoring vendors and counterparty controls.
